Discover how to seamlessly connect applications across multiple cloud environments using Red Hat Service Interconnect in this 43-minute DevNation Day: MAD session. Learn about a powerful alternative to exposing services to the public internet or configuring VPNs when deploying Kubernetes applications across different clusters. Explore how Service Interconnect creates safe layer 7 networks to link clusters and route local service traffic to remote clusters. Understand the benefits of hosting database services on private clusters while maintaining full connectivity with public cloud services. Delve into the concepts behind Service Interconnect's ability to provide highly available connectivity at scale through redundant network channels and intelligent routing. Watch a simple demonstration that illustrates the fundamental principles enabling Service Interconnect to process hybrid cloud calls across services, empowering you to build more efficient and secure distributed applications.
